SEIU - 4.55% CASE – 4.04% CSLEA – 5.06% PECG – 5.58% ... benefit eligible employees will continue … WebOn July 1, 2024, all represented employees will receive a total of 4.55% in general salary increases. This includes the 2.5% increase from 2024 that was deferred and the 2.0% increase for 2024. In addition, an extra 0.05% has been added to account for the compounding of the two originally negotiated increases. PLP 2024 will end June 30, 2024 ... did you check the children movie
